Paul McCartney attacked byMexican bandits
Wed 2nd Jun, 2010 in International News
While driving through a dangerous part of Mexico City after a gig at the Foro Sol stadium, Paul McCartney’s tour bus has been attacked by a mob that climbed on top of the bus and began jumping up on down on the roof of the bus.
According to the reports “At first his security team thought it was just swarms of fans but when people started scaling the bus, the situation changed in a flash.”
McCartney was rescued by police and was luckily unhurt. He is currently in Washington to receive the Gershwin Prize for Popular Song.
He’ll accept the award at the White House before an all-star tribute concert featuring Stevie Wonder, Jack White and Emmylou Harris.
The prize honours all aspects of McCartney’s song writing career covering his work with the Beatles, Wings and his solo work.
